Output 570b6217b1834753a1fc5c6fd2f4061d1c8690cfbd2ca0641995560eafe6d9af:1

value
48789347
script pubkey
OP_0 OP_PUSHBYTES_20 dd8ec316494e65330bdf33835b99227f7c7afd7d
address
bc1qmk8vx9jffejnxz7lxwp4hxfz0a784ltagaw6l0
transaction
570b6217b1834753a1fc5c6fd2f4061d1c8690cfbd2ca0641995560eafe6d9af
confirmations
184787
spent
true